PYKKA turns out to be a lacklustre affair

The fifth national-level Panchayat Yuva Krida aur Khel Abhiyan (PYKKA) (rural) tournament turned out to be a lacklustre affair with the absence of 50 per cent of the 28 States and all of the Union Territories. The organisers were a worried lot over the wastage of much of the resources that went into preparations for the tournament.

The lower attendance was being attributed to the fact that the tournament was reconvened after being postponed once. Moreover, the dates clashed with the schedule of exams for schools in many States in North India.

Only those States in the North which are closer to Andhra Pradesh have been participating. None of the States from the North-East were represented at the tournament.
